Odia actor Pintu Nanda passes away while undergoing treatment
Odia actor Pintu Nanda passed away on Wednesday night at the age of 45. He breathed his last while undergoing treatment at a hospital in Telangana's Hyderabad.

Nanda was diagnosed with acute on chronic liver failure and was advised to undergo liver transplantation (cadaver). He was under treatment at a private hospital in the national capital for a few days, however, had to be flown to Hyderabad last week
"The cine actor was admitted to Hyderabad's Yasoda Hospital due to the unavailability of donors in New Delhi's Institute of Liver and Biliary Sciences (ILBS)," said Dr Sarif, the Medical Officer of the hospital where Nanda was undergoing treatment.
"A family member was supposed to donate liver to Pintu, but that did not work out due to a mismatch of blood group and various other reasons. Before a donor could be arranged, Nanda breathed his last on Wednesday night at around 11:25 pm," he added.
